Sidewalk Drainage Installation in Tuscaloosa, AL
Sidewalk drainage installation involves setting up systems to manage water runoff along walkways, preventing pooling and erosion that can cause damage or create safety hazards. This service typically covers projects such as installing new drainage channels, grading existing sidewalks for proper water flow, and adding drains or catch basins to direct water away from walkways and property foundations. Property owners often seek this service when experiencing issues with standing water after rain, or when planning new sidewalk projects that require effective water management to maintain safety and curb appeal.
Before requesting sidewalk drainage installation, homeowners should consider the layout of their property, the source of water accumulation, and any existing drainage features. It’s important to understand the scope of work needed to ensure proper water flow and prevent future issues. Additionally, property owners may want to inquire about the materials used, the durability of the drainage solutions, and how the installation will integrate with existing landscaping and walkways to achieve a functional and long-lasting result.

Sidewalk Drainage Installation Questions
What is sidewalk drainage installation? It involves installing drainage systems alongside sidewalks to prevent water pooling and erosion around walkways.
Why is proper drainage important for sidewalks? Proper drainage helps protect sidewalks from water damage, reduces slipping hazards, and maintains property value.
What types of drainage systems are used for sidewalks? Common options include trench drains, channel drains, and catch basins designed to direct water away from walkways.
Who should consider sidewalk drainage installation? Property owners with sloped or low-lying areas prone to water accumulation should consider drainage solutions for safety and durability.
